6201-2RSH/C3GJN Bearing Model Code Explained, Specifications & Naming Convention

Suffix Code Technical Meaning Benefit
-2RSH Contact Seals on both sides Provides superior protection against contaminants and retains lubricant effectively.
/C3 Greater than normal radial internal clearance Accommodates thermal expansion in the shaft or housing, preventing preload and overheating.
GJN Grease type (Polyurea Thickened, Temperature Range -30°C to +120°C) Ensures consistent lubrication and performance across a wide operating temperature range.

6201-2RSH/C3GJN Bearing Structural Features & Performance Benefits

Optimized Sealing: The 2RSH contact seals are a critical feature, creating an effective barrier against dust, moisture, and other contaminants. This significantly extends the bearing's operational life by preserving the integrity of the internal grease and rolling elements.

Robust Load Capacity: Manufactured from high-grade chrome steel for both rings and balls, this bearing delivers a high dynamic load rating of 1529 lbf and a static load rating of 686 lbf. This ensures reliable performance under substantial radial loads.

Thermal Stability: The C3 radial clearance is engineered for applications where differential thermal expansion between the bearing and its housing/shaft occurs. This prevents dangerous internal preload, reducing friction and the risk of premature failure.

Maintenance-Free Operation: The combination of high-performance seals and a pre-filled, wide-temperature-range grease (GJN) makes this a lubricated-for-life component, eliminating the need for re-lubrication and reducing maintenance costs.
